OnTracx product launch event: celebrating new advancements in running (re-)injury prevention

April 23th was marked as an important milestone for OnTracx as we revealed our newest innovation to the world. Months of research, hard work and passion resulted in a moment we eagerly waited for, the launch of our product.

OnTracx product launch event: celebrating new advancements in running (re-)injury prevention

Three important speakers attended our event. Their thoughts added great value to the occasion, making it even more meaningful. We were honored to welcome Julie Daelman, Sofie Bracke and Dieter Deforce as speakers for the event. Their expertise and perspectives on the importance of the product and the surrounding ecosystem within the health and running industry were very interesting.

Their contributions and the presence of all who attended, made the event truly remarkable. We want to thank all the people who came to the event and played a part in bringing this vision to life.

As we look ahead, we are excited about the possibilities that OnTracx holds. With its potential to prevent injuries and enhance performance, many runners will hopefully benefit from it. The wearable band worn around the lower leg measures the load on the bones, joints and tendons. Consequently, runners and joggers can learn more about their bodies and adjust their behaviors accordingly, making it more than just a technological advancement.

While there’s still a lot of work to be done, it was a day to be proud of and a start of a promising era in running injury prevention and rehabilitation. Two fields and adjacent markets in which we truly want to become one of the most respected players.
